smart00813 Alpha-L-AF_C 2.01e-25 436 724 1 189
Alpha-L-arabinofuranosidase C-terminus. This entry represents the C terminus (approximately 200 residues) of bacterial and eukaryotic alpha-L-arabinofuranosidase. This catalyses the hydrolysis of non-reducing terminal alpha-L-arabinofuranosidic linkages in L-arabinose-containing polysaccharides.
pfam06964 Alpha-L-AF_C 5.63e-20 436 724 1 192
Alpha-L-arabinofuranosidase C-terminal domain. This family represents the C-terminus (approximately 200 residues) of bacterial and eukaryotic alpha-L-arabinofuranosidase (EC:3.2.1.55). This catalyzes the hydrolysis of nonreducing terminal alpha-L-arabinofuranosidic linkages in L-arabinose-containing polysaccharides.
